Lincoln University College (LUC) is located in Petaling Jaya, Malaysia, and has been a distinguished institution since its establishment in 2002 as Lincoln College (LC). Later, in 2011, it was upgraded to Lincoln University College. LUC is renowned as a premier private institution of higher education, approved by the Ministry of Higher Education and the Malaysian Qualifications Agency (MQA- National Accreditation Board). It proudly holds a 5 Star ranking from the Ministry of Higher Education, Malaysia in 2017 and 2019, a testament to its exceptional quality in education. LUC is also recognized globally, being listed among the top nine Malaysian universities in the Times Higher Education (THE) University Impact Rankings 2019 (2021). Additionally, the university is ISO 9001:2015 certified, ensuring a high standard of academic excellence. As an associate member of the ‘Association of Indian Universities (AIU)’, the Association of Commonwealth Universities (ACU) in London, and a member of the ‘International Association of Universities (IAU)’ in Paris, LUC is deeply integrated into the international academic community. Course Overview
The Bachelor of Early Childhood Education at Lincoln University College prepares students to become proficient educators in early childhood and primary educational settings. This program emphasizes child development, pedagogical practices, and community engagement, equipping graduates with the skills necessary for roles such as kindergarten teacher, primary school teacher, and educational counselor.
Program Structure
- Year 1: Foundational courses including Language, Communication and Literacy; Children's Literature; and Early Mathematics.
- Year 2: Intermediate studies covering Child Growth and Development; Curriculum Planning; and Health, Safety, and Nutrition in Early Childhood Education.
- Year 3: Advanced topics such as Research Methodology; Program Planning and Development; and Teaching Practicum phases.
Entry Requirements
- A pass in Sijil Tinggi Persekolahan Malaysia (STPM) with a minimum of Grade C (GP 2.00) in any two subjects or its equivalent.
- A pass in Sijil Tinggi Agama Malaysia (STAM) with a minimum Grade of Jayyid.
- A pass in Matriculation/Foundation or its equivalent with a minimum CGPA of 2.00.
- A Diploma in Early Childhood Education (Level 4, MQF) or its equivalent with a minimum CGPA of 2.00.
- A Diploma (Level 4, MQF) in any field or its equivalent with a minimum CGPA of 2.00.
- Any relevant qualifications recognized by the Malaysian government.
